Job Description

Recruit quality talent to meet aggressive associate hiring requirements for specific clients. They also assist in general and administrative (G&A) recruiting in support of TeleTech?s business units. This may include screening resumes and applications, conducting initial phone screens, administering TeleTech approved tests, scheduling onsite interviews, conducting interviews, making offers, and completing all associated paperwork for each individual hire. Recruiters may implement sourcing strategies and actively build relationships within the community to provide new sources of quality candidates. While they function as part of the Talent Acquisition team, they are also responsible for aggressive individual recruiting goals which are monitored daily and weekly. Recruiter must be able to quickly adapt plans and shift directions in order to meet changing client requirements and TeleTech processes. This is a challenging position that is suited for a high-energy individual who must be able to meet aggressive goals and timelines.

Key Performance Objectives
1. Achieve 100% of assigned associate recruiting targets. Recruiters recruit high quality candidates in order to meet daily, weekly, and monthly goals associated with each client hiring goal. Goals can be very aggressive ranging from 15-75 new hires per week, requiring screening 30-200 new applicants per week. Fifty percent of the job is screening these candidates and deciding whether to send them through the full hiring process. In addition to achieving hiring goals, Recruiters are also responsible for quality of hire as measured by graduation rates and attrition in the first 30, 60, and 90 days.
